Community-based amoxicillin treatment for fast breathing pneumonia in young infants 7-59 days old: A cluster randomised trial in rural Bangladesh, Ethiopia, India and Malawi

Young infants 7–59 days old with fast breathing pneumonia presented to a primary level health facility receive a 7-day course of amoxicillin as per the WHO guideline. However, community-level health workers (CLHW) are not allowed to treat these infants. This trial evaluated the community level treatment of non-hypoxaemic young infants with fast breathing pneumonia by CLHWs.
